World Cup - Croatia 0 Ecuador 1

First Published: Jun 13, 2002

Ecuador marked their exit for their first ever World Cup finals by destroying Croatia’s hopes of progress.

Every Italian can thank Ecuador after Edison Mendez’ 46th minute goal helped to send Italy through despite their draw by Mexico.

Croatia were poor as they stumbled to defeat.

Mendez was set up for a left-foot drive that skidded low and wide of Stipe Pletikosa through a defender’s legs to end Croatia’s World Cup.

Ecuador deserved the win as the European side to struggled to get back on terms after conceding.

The South American side saved their best until last with Mendez and and Cleber Chala both coming close with shots before Croatia had their best spell before half time.

Alen Boksic hit a shot on the turn against the post in the 34th minute and had another shot blocked by Ivan Hurtado.

Boksic was frustrated again when Raul Guerron headed off the goal line after a clever lob in the last few seconds of the first half.

Milan Rapaic hit a second half free kick over the bar but Croatia did not deserve parity and go out.
